Sour Cream
Dairy & FatsCream fermented with lactic acid bacteria, giving it a thick, tangy consistency.
Sour cream is thick, acidic, and heavier than many bakers expect. It can make cakes and quick breads tender, but spooning, leveling, and brand thickness all change how much sour cream lands in the bowl.

Where Sour Cream shines
- Coffee cakes, pound cakes, muffins, and quick breads that need moisture and a fine crumb.
- Chocolate cakes and batters where acidity helps baking soda react cleanly.
- Small-batch baking where tablespoon and gram conversions prevent over-thick batter.
What to watch
- Low-fat and full-fat sour cream do not always behave the same in rich batters.
- A heaped spoon can add much more than a level tablespoon because sour cream holds its shape.
- Swapping with yogurt can work, but thickness and tang vary by brand.
Conversions
| cups | grams |
|---|---|
| 1/4 cups | 58.0 grams |
| 1/3 cups | 76.0 grams |
| 1/2 cups | 115 grams |
| 1 cups | 230 grams |
| 1.50 cups | 345 grams |
| 2 cups | 460 grams |
| 3 cups | 690 grams |
| 4 cups | 920 grams |

High-use sour cream conversions
These are the conversions most likely to matter when a recipe gives sour cream by volume but you want to scale by weight.
1 cup sour cream
About 230 grams or 8.1 ounces by weight.
1 tablespoon sour cream
About 14 grams, useful for frosting, muffins, and small cake adjustments.
100 ml sour cream
About 96 grams, based on the 0.96 g/ml density baseline.

Baking Science
18-20% fat content adds richness and moisture. Acidity tenderises gluten. Creates extremely moist cakes and muffins.
Recipe Notes
Coffee Cake
Sour cream keeps the crumb moist and soft, but too much can make the center bake slowly.
Chocolate Cake
Its acidity supports baking soda and rounds out cocoa flavor, especially in dense cake batters.
Muffins
A small amount adds tenderness, while a large swap can make the batter too heavy unless liquid is adjusted.

Brand Variance & Measuring Method
Baseline reference: 1 cup sour cream = 230g. In real kitchens, a practical range is usually 216g-244g per cup (6% band).
Why this happens: temperature and fat phase (solid vs softened vs melted) change effective volume.
Figures use the US cup (236.6 ml).Common Questions
How many ounces are in 1 cup of sour cream?
1 cup of sour cream is about 8.1 ounces by weight on CupOrGram's 230 gram baseline.
How many grams is 1 tablespoon of sour cream?
1 tablespoon of sour cream is about 14 grams. Level the spoon for a more repeatable result.
Can I use Greek yogurt instead of sour cream?
Usually yes in cakes, muffins, and quick breads, but Greek yogurt can be thicker and tangier depending on brand.
How many grams is 1 cup of sour cream?
1 cup of sour cream weighs 230 grams.
